Output aa17a60efbf62f2b4d781b1f266df20e4bf9205431aa3e5a50f988ec4338fc04:0

value
1032328206
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ccce28feccbfd079a7dc614345eeafee6e339e21 OP_EQUALVERIFY OP_CHECKSIG
address
1KfupPg2LU8fiSWZ6vDKKeMhv1MrHsT9TB
transaction
aa17a60efbf62f2b4d781b1f266df20e4bf9205431aa3e5a50f988ec4338fc04
spent
true